Description
The Tokarev USA TBP12 is a semi-automatic bullpup shotgun chambered in 12 GA. The bullpup layout keeps overall length short while running a full 18.5-inch barrel, which matters for maneuverability in tight spaces without the legal and practical tradeoffs of a short-barreled shotgun.

Features
- Bullpup configuration — short overall length with full 18.5-inch barrel
- Adjustable cheekrest for proper sight alignment
- Integrated flip-up front and rear sights
- Synthetic stock construction
- Ships with Full and Modified Benelli Mobil chokes
- FDE or Black finish options
The adjustable cheekrest is a practical addition that bullpup designs often skip. The flip-up sights stow cleanly when you're running an optic. Synthetic construction keeps the shotgun light enough for dynamic use, and the included chokes give some flexibility for different loads and applications.
Use Cases
The TBP12 fits home defense and tactical roles well — the semi-auto action allows fast follow-up shots, and the compact form is easy to move with in a structure. Competitive shooters who work with shotguns will appreciate the light handling and manageable recoil. The interchangeable chokes also make it usable for field work and clay shooting, though it's clearly optimized for closer-quarters applications.

Customers Say
AI-generated insights derived from customer reviews and discussions on popular gun-enthusiast forums.
The TBP12 generates genuine enthusiasm from bullpup fans alongside some grounded criticism from traditional shotgun users.
The bullpup layout gets consistent praise for compactness. Owners highlight how much easier it is to move in tight spaces compared to a conventional shotgun, and the weight distribution is generally described as well-balanced.
Performance with standard 12 GA loads is usually reported as reliable, and the semi-auto action is well-regarded for its cycling speed. This makes it popular for both home defense setups and faster-paced shooting.
Modularity comes up frequently. The TBP12 accepts common accessories — lights, optics, grips — which shooters appreciate when building out a purpose-specific setup.
Recoil opinions are split. Some find it manageable for a semi-auto 12 GA, while others compare felt recoil unfavorably to traditional configurations. This may vary with ammunition selection.
The FDE finish gets mixed reactions — tactical-minded owners tend to like it, while others would prefer a straight black option or a more traditional wood look.
Value is a recurring positive. Most users feel the TBP12 competes well against other bullpup shotguns and conventional options in its price range.
Reliability concerns do surface, mainly around specific ammunition types. Several users mention feeding issues with certain loads, usually resolved through break-in or by sticking to recommended ammunition.
Comparisons with other bullpup shotguns come up regularly, with the TBP12 generally holding its own in discussions about price and features.
